Location: Carrboro Plaza Veterinary Clinic, Carrboro, North Carolina

Job Description: Join Our Friendly Veterinary Team! Are you a passionate veterinary student looking for hands-on experience in a supportive and collaborative environment? Look no further! Our AAHA-certified, multi-doctor small animal practice in Carrboro, near the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ill, is offering a 2-4 week externship opportunity.

About Us:
  • Established Practice: Celebrating 34 years, our AAHA-accredited clinic has a loyal clientele.
  • CuttingEdge Technology: Gain experience with dental radiography, digital x-rays, electronic medical records, in-house CBC/chemistry, ultrasound, and more.
  • Collaborative Environment: Enjoy weekly rounds, dedicated technician support, and a focus on continuous learning.
  • Client and Patient Focus: We use Low Stress Handling techniques and are a Cat Friendly Practice, focusing on client communication and follow-up.
